HII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review
527 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Huntington Ingalls Industries (HII)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$6.87B — up 8.2% from $6.35B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 82 funds opened new HII positions and 56 closed out — a net gain of 26 holders — while 192 added to existing stakes and 163 trimmed.
The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$211M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$209M.
